Pontiac Grand Prix Engine And Engine Cooling Cooling System Safety Report | Sept 20, 2005



Reported on Sept 20, 2005


AIR BECOMES TRAPPED IN THE VEHICLE'S COOLING SYSTEM. PROBLEM IDENTIFIED IN GM PI# C3711. THREE GM SERVICE CENTERS WERE UNABLE TO PURGE THE AIR FROM THE COOLING SYSTEM. NM
